What You're Really Paying For

Installation isn't just the door itself. It's labor, hardware, disposal of your old unit, permits in some cases, and peace of mind. When you call for an estimate near me or any local installer, you're looking at three cost buckets: the door ($800,$4,500 depending on type and material), labor ($300,$1,000), and extras like reinforcement or opener upgrades.

I've seen customers shocked because they only factored in the door. That's not fair to yourself. A quality installation means your garage door lasts 15,20 years instead of 12. That's real math.

The materials matter here in Sanbornton, especially. Winter temperatures and salt air mean steel and aluminum doors need proper sealing and insulation. If you're in nearby Tilton or Laconia, same story. Cheap materials fail faster in our climate.

Types of Doors and Which One Fits Your Home

Not all garage doors are equal. You've got panel styles (raised or flush), carriage house designs, and modern flush looks. Each has a different price tag and lifespan.

Steel doors are the workhorse.affordable, durable, and easy to maintain. Most homeowners pick these.

Aluminum and glass doors are sleeker but less insulated. They look sharp on modern homes.

Wood doors are beautiful but demand real upkeep. If you love that craftsman aesthetic and don't mind maintaining it, go for it.

Timeline: How Long Does Installation Actually Take?

A straightforward replacement takes 4,6 hours. We remove the old door, install the new one, test the opener, and walk you through operation. Same-day service is real when we have availability.call early in the week if you need speed.

If you're adding a new opener or upgrading springs at the same time, add 1,2 hours. That's not a complaint; it's honest timing.

Weather matters too. We install year-round in Sanbornton, but snow or ice can push schedules. Plan accordingly.

The Honest Talk on Cost Estimates

Never trust a phone quote. A real estimate requires seeing your space, measuring the opening, checking your current opener, and understanding what you want. That's 15 minutes on-site, and it's free.

We price straightforward. No hidden fees. No upsell tricks. If your current opener is solid, we say so. If springs are failing and should be replaced alongside a new door, we explain why.springs last 7,9 years, and installing a new door without fresh springs is like buying a new car and keeping worn tires.
